Severe Thunderstorm Watch Issued for Woodbury

Potential thunderstorms are in the forecast for June 9 and beyond.

3:30 p.m. June 9 Update:

A severe thunderstorm watch is in effect until 8 p.m. Tuesday, June 9. Below is the latest National Weather Service forecast for the area.

  • Tuesday: Showers likely and possibly a thunderstorm. Some of the storms could be severe. Partly sunny, with a high near 79. South wind around 11 mph. Chance of precipitation is 60%. New rainfall amounts of less than a tenth of an inch, except higher amounts possible in thunderstorms.
  • Tuesday Night: A chance of showers and thunderstorms, mainly before 8 p.m. Some storms could be severe, with damaging winds. Partly cloudy, with a low around 53. West wind 6 to 9 mph. Chance of precipitation is 30%. New rainfall amounts of less than a tenth of an inch, except higher amounts possible in thunderstorms.

The National Weather Service is calling for a chance of showers and thunderstorms Tuesday, June 9. A “Hazardous Weather Outlook” and a “Special Weather Statement” were issued for much of the state.

The greatest chance for severe weather is predicted for Hartford and Tolland counties.
